Frequently Asked Questions About Plumbing in Havelock

Get answers to common questions about plumbing services in Havelock, Iowa.

1What are the most common plumbing issues for Havelock homeowners, especially related to our climate?

The most frequent issues are frozen and burst pipes during our harsh Iowa winters and sump pump failures during spring thaws and heavy rains. Older homes in Havelock may also have issues with galvanized steel pipes that are prone to corrosion and reduced water flow over time. Proactive insulation of pipes in unheated spaces like crawl spaces is highly recommended before winter.

2How do I choose a reliable plumber serving the Havelock area?

Always verify that the plumber is licensed by the State of Iowa and carries proper insurance and bonding. For local reliability, ask neighbors for recommendations or look for established Pocahontas County or Palo Alto County businesses with strong community reviews. A trustworthy plumber will provide a detailed, written estimate before starting any major work.

3Are there specific local regulations in Havelock or Iowa I should know about for plumbing repairs or renovations?

Yes, all plumbing work must comply with the Iowa State Plumbing Code, and major work often requires a permit from your local building department. This is especially important for projects like water heater replacements, adding new bathrooms, or re-piping. A reputable local plumber will handle permit acquisition, ensuring your system is up to code for safety and future home resale.

4What is the typical cost range for common plumbing services in this area?

Costs vary, but for context, a standard water heater replacement in Havelock typically ranges from $1,000 to $2,500 installed, depending on the unit type and complexity. Emergency service calls for issues like a burst pipe often have a higher trip charge due to travel across our rural area. Always request an itemized estimate to understand labor, parts, and any potential trip fees.

5When is the best time to schedule non-emergency plumbing maintenance in Havelock?

Schedule critical maintenance like sump pump checks in early spring before the snowmelt and rainy season, and have your water heater and interior pipes inspected in early fall before freezing temperatures hit. Scheduling during these shoulder seasons (late summer/early fall) is often easier than in the peak of winter when plumbers are overwhelmed with emergency freeze-related calls.
